feck me it works!!!... I gotta update the Podcast create code on 7161 cos there's extra feilds like image, it can take your user image on 7161, also 'release dates' is missing is is description and track-time, and one of the header-areas feilds, but in essense, it's there!

one link which you can put on your pages/emails or reference to customers. To add to itunes shop, you simply register - you have to give credit card details when you do, cos of course they deduct when you buy, but for adding podcasts, it's free and the card isnt used.

Itunes customers can add reviews also. Currently, globaly for iTunes there is only about 20,000 podcasts on itunes. They go thru an approval period of a few days for copyright checking. Then you et an 'all clear' email & your iTunes shop URL which opens/loads the iTunes software

i've changed some of the fields, but we're gonna have to add special instructions in the TRACK-EDIT section regarding Podcast compatible Track description & in the MY DETAILS EDIT section for user-description.... and for the user-image cos iTunes doesnt like big pictures and they need to be .jpg

also we'll have to add in an extra form slot section for defining your podcast title if submitting to the iTunes store cos adding things like double hyphens to the title start puts your podcast up at the top of the listings when people browse.

things that'll cause the podcast to fail for iTunes submission/loading will be non decimal track-time additions in the 7161 admin, and dodgy characters in track/user descriptions or artist/band name
